Choosing the Right Card for You | Prepaid vs. Debit

Navigating a world of financial tools can be tricky. Two popular options are prepaid and debit cards, both offering convenience for everyday transactions. However, understanding their variations is crucial to picking the card that best satisfies locations nationwide your needs. Prepaid cards function by loading a predetermined sum onto the card, while debit cards are immediately linked to your bank account, allowing you to spend funds present in your account.

  • Evaluate your spending habits and budget: Do you prefer setting limits on your expenses? A prepaid card could be appropriate.
  • Assess your need for availability to funds: If you require immediate access to your money, a debit card might be a better option.
  • Investigate the fees and features associated with each type of card: Some cards may incur monthly maintenance fees, purchase fees, or ATM withdrawal fees.

Finally, the best card for you depends on your individual situations. By carefully evaluating the advantages and cons of both prepaid and debit cards, you can make an informed selection that aligns with your financial goals.
